It doesn’t come from the good times,
victories or rewards,
or from answered prayers submitted
by genuine appeal.
It’s not found in the lofty goals
you are running towards,
or when the inconceivable
comes calling you to kneel.
It’s not obtained from the good deeds
brought forth by fellow man,
or from a generous spirit
that restores your lost zeal.
It comes from the giving over,
having done all you can,
knowing logic and rationale
is not what helped you heal.
